John 12:10 Meaning and Commentary

John 12:10

But the chief priests
With the rest of the sanhedrim:

consulted that they might put Lazarus also to death;
as well as Jesus, and that for no other crime, but because he was raised from the dead by him; which shows what consciences these men had, and how horribly wicked they were; that they stopped at nothing, whereby they might satisfy their malice and envy, and secure their worldly interests and advantages.
